I wear 5.11 Defender for work all the time. Love that extra hip pocket (right side = phone, left side = flashlight, tig, sharpie & pencil). Leaves my back pockets open for (right side) linemans & klein multi-ratcheting screwdriver & (left side) strippers & klein demo screwdriver. Wire nuts & tape go in my t-shirt chest pocket. That’s my warm weather attire & load out…lol.

I’ve been wearing the Truewerk pants for going on 2 years now and while they are comfortable and have nice stretch I have to say they do not breath very much. They aren’t awful in hot weather but they’re still warm enough that I wear them in the high 20s without being overly cold.
